Levitico 11:11 Meaning and Commentary

Leviticus 11:11

They shall be even an abomination to you
This is repeated again and again, to deter from the eating of such fishes, lest there should be any desire after them:

ye shall not eat of their flesh,
here mention is made of the flesh of fishes, as is by the apostle, ( 1 Corinthians 15:39 ) . Aben Ezra observes, that their wise men say, this is according to the usage of words in those ages:

but you shall have their carcasses in abomination;
not only abstain from eating them and touching them, but to express the utmost aversion to them.

Levitico 11:11 In-Context

9 Voi potrete mangiar di queste specie d’infra tutti gli animali acquatici, cioè: di tutti quelli che hanno pennette, e scaglie, nell’acque, così ne’ mari, come nei fiumi.
10 Ma siavi in abbominazione tutto ciò che non ha pennette, nè scaglie, così ne’ mari, come ne’ fiumi, fra tutti i rettili acquatici, e fra tutti gli animali che vivono nelle acque.
11 Sienvi adunque in abbominazione; non mangiate della carne loro, e abbiate in abbominio le lor carogne.
12 In somma, siavi cosa abbominevole ogni animale che nell’acque non ha pennette, nè scaglie.
13 E fra gli uccelli abbiate questi in abbominio; non manginsi; son cosa abbominevole: l’aquila, il girifalco, l’aquila marina;
